<h3 id="grasping-services-of-registered-agents" id="grasping-services-of-registered-agents">Grasping Services of Registered Agents</h3>

<p>Services of registered agents are essential for companies looking to uphold compliance with state regulations. A registered agent acts as a official representative for a business, receiving significant legal documents, such as lawsuit notifications and official correspondence. This role is pivotal for ensuring that a business is notified of its legal obligations and can respond promptly to any legal concerns.</p>

<p>Organizations, whether they are LLCs or corporate entities, are required to have a registered agent based on state legislation. The registered agent must have a real address in the state where the company is registered. This requirement ensures that the company can be located easily for legal notifications, guaranteeing compliance with lawful duties. Having a dependable registered agent also helps preserve privacy and keeps businesses informed about important compliance deadlines.</p>

<p>Many firms offer multiple registered agent solutions, ranging from local providers to global services. These providers offer diverse levels of support, including legal document handling, compliance reminders, and annual report submission assistance. Choosing the right registered agent can substantially benefit a company by confirming that it remains in compliance and organized, reducing the risk of penalties or failed timelines.</p>

<h3 id="adherence-and-legal-requirements" id="adherence-and-legal-requirements">Adherence and Legal Requirements</h3>

<p>Hiring a registered agent is important for businesses to satisfy their regulatory and lawful responsibilities. Each jurisdiction requires businesses to designate a registered agent to serve as a contact person for legal documents and formal communications. This involves receiving service of process for lawsuits, tax communications, and other critical communications. Without a designated representative, a company faces overlooking critical legal documents, which can result in severe consequences or default judgments.</p>

<p>Registered agents must adhere to specific state regulations, such as having a registered office within the state of formation and being accessible during normal business hours. This guarantees that any legal documents are collected in a timely manner. As businesses broaden their operations across state lines, hiring a trustworthy designated representative becomes even more crucial to manage the complexities of legal adherence across various states.</p>
